Sugababes' new album release pushed back

London, Tue, 03 Nov 2009 ANI

London, Nov 3 (ANI): It appears troubled Brit pop group Sugababes have yet to overcome their problems, with the release date of their new album, 'Sweet 7' being pushed further back.

 

The disc, which is a joint venture between Jay-Z's Roc Nation and Island Records, was originally scheduled for release on November 23, but it has now been shifted to February next year, reports the Sun.

 

It is a big blow for the group, with Keisha Buchanan ousted and Amelle Berrabah recovering from a breakdown, and they already having pumped a lot of money into advertising the release date.

 

New member Jade Ewen has been working hard recording her lyrics on the disc and learning the back catalogue of songs but still eeds a few more months before she can put in a perfect performance. (ANI)
